A special trailer for "IWAI SHUNJI Film Works 30th Anniversary 1995-2025," a special screening commemorating the 30th anniversary of Shunji Iwai's career as a film director, was released on December 12th.
It has been 30 years since his debut feature film, "Love Letter," was released in 1995. A five-month screening of 15 of his films, from his most famous works to his latest shorts, has been scheduled.
The screening schedule is as follows:
◆December 26th - January 1st, 2026: "All About Lily Chou-Chou", "Fireworks, Should We See It from the Side or the Bottom?" & "World Map" ◆January 16th - 22nd, 2026: "Kyrie's Song", "The Bride of Rip Van Winkle", "Vampire" ◆February 20th - 26th, 2026: "Hana and Alice", "The 12-Day Story of the Monster Who Died in 8 Days - Theatrical Version", "undo", & "PiCNiC" ◆March 20th - 26th, 2026: "Love Letter 4K", "Last Letter", "Chihua's Letter" ◆April 17th - 23rd, 2026: "April Story", "Hana and Alice Murder Case"
